WHO WE ARE

ClosetMaid is part of The AMES Companies. We were the first to manufacture ventilated wire shelving for closets. Our world headquarters are in Ocala, Florida.

We are the world leader in home storage and organization, offering innovative wire and laminate/wood storage systems for use in bedrooms, kitchens, laundry rooms, offices and garages.

The AMES Companies, business lines include Home Organization, Lawn and Garden Tools, Outdoor Living, and Cleaning Tools, with leading global brands.

Our leading brands include ClosetMaid®, AMES®, True Temper®, Razor-Back®, Jackson®, Southern Patio® and Harper®.

WHO YOU ARE

As a GENERAL PRODUCTION WORKER PACKAGING- you will work throughout seven different stages within the Packaging area. Operates mechanical, electrical, hydraulic equipment (automatic, semiautomatic, and manual) to fabricate, finish, or package products. Perform work at different workstations and various departments as production needs require.
